77问答网
所有问题
当前搜索:
perl的if语句
Perl
入门教程
答:
强烈建议使用use strict语句!条件和循环
语句Perl
有许多常用的条件和循环语句。Perl 5.10甚至提供了分支语句(拼作given/when)。条件可以是任何Perl表达式。比较和布尔条件语句中常用的逻辑运算符,请参阅有关信息的下一节中的运算符的列表。 *
if
1. if ( condition ) { 2. ... 3. } elsif ( other condition...
在
Perl中
Require 和 use 的区别
答:
use 在失败时会立即报错并挂掉, require 失败时会无声无息的略过. 所以很多情况下 require 的指令会写成 eval {require Foo::Bar}; die "$@"
if
( $@ );use 的必须是模块(package / .pm), require 就不一定是模块, 可以 require 另一个
perl
script, 使之变成 main的一部份 use 的模块...
perl
编程问题,急!怎么就不对了啊??
答:
if
( $name ) { open( BOOK, ">>book.txt" ) or die( "Cannot open: $!" );flock( BOOK, LOCK_EX ) or die( "Cannot get exclusive lock: $!" );print( BOOK "$name said: \t" );print( BOOK "$text\n" );flock( BOOK, LOCK_UN ) or die( "Cannot unlock file: $!
perl
命令行参数怎么捕获
答:
PERL
会建立一个数组@ARGV=qw/-opcamfile opcamfile.ini -rcfile rcfile.txt -swapfile swapfile.tmp -outfile outfile.txt/;然后我们想把这些信息做何用出就对应的处理数组,从数组中分离我们想要的数据就可以了。如下面的代码所示。shift的默认参数是@ARGV。while ($#ARGV > -1) {
if
($ARGV[...
perl
脚本在linux里,只显示带颜色的命令
答:
对于Linux管理员来说,grep是日常最常用的命令,可以把匹配的字符输出,同样可以输出颜色。grep --color 'test' /var/log/maillog 无聊练功:用
perl
实现grep --color vi colorgrep !/usr/bin/perl use Term::ANSIColor;my $test;
if
(@ARGV != 2){ die "Please use (colorgrep '...
请问,在AIX
中
svmon -Pt30 |
perl
-e 'while(<>){print
if
($.==2...
答:
AIX什么的我不太懂~不过后面的perl 命令我可以解释下 首先需要知道
perl 中
$. 的用法,上次阅读的文件的当前输入行号,可以简单的理解为文件的行号,从1开始。.=0
if
(/^-+$/); 这里的意思就是如果发现本行是以 - 组成的,那么把当前行号至为0 ,那么下一行就为1;print if($.==2||$&&&...
perl
oneline的参数解释
答:
如打印出匹配上的行:
perl
-``ne '/regex/ && print' 12、perl单行命令能像perl一样灵活的使用则正表达式: perl -``ne 'print
if
/^\d+$/'使用perl来处理数据的我们,会一点
Perl
one line可以有效的减少编写重复命令的时间,尤其是那些就用1-2次就不会用的脚本,尤其在window系统...
perl
正则表达式反向引用\g代表什么意思?
答:
1.官网中的语法:\g{name} Named backreference 表示后向匹配的意思 2.后向匹配,简单说就是:匹配,前面已经查找过的某段内容,该段内容,是已经被括号包起来的,叫做组group,组的名字叫做name 你这里就是 之前用 (?<last_name>\S+)匹配到了 Flintstone 后面用 \g{last_name} 去匹配,前面的...
Perl
编程金典目录
答:
第1章 计算机、因特网和万维网入门:介绍计算机的基本概念、操作系统的发展、硬件趋势、因特网与万维网的历史及
Perl的
起源。第2章 Perl编程概述:从简单的程序编写开始,逐步介绍Perl的基本语法、数据类型、运算符和控制结构。第3章 控制结构(一):深入讨论算法设计、伪代码、决策与循环结构,包括
if
/...
Perl
函数 参数 $$, $$$,$@
答:
2,而不是 mytime(2),没有函数元型根本无法实现这样的效果。有意思的是你可以把 & 用在最开始的位置来创造新语法:sub try (&@) { my ($try, $catch) = @_;eval { &$try };
if
($@) { local $_ = $@;&$catch;} } sub catch (&) { $_[0] } try { die "phooey";...
棣栭〉
<涓婁竴椤
3
4
5
6
8
7
9
10
11
12
涓嬩竴椤
灏鹃〉
其他人还搜